Within the confines of the lair stood life that Bonnie had never seen before. Despite the natural drapery towering above, the ecology of home seemed to thrive with the little light it was lucky enough to get. It inspired her; knowing that even the most exquisite scenes the world had to offer could often be found in the dark was hard-hitting for the young femme.
Having only been a part of her tribe for a day or so, she'd had yet to formally introduce herself to her fellow family members. Not only that, but Bonnie itched to share what wisdom she'd developed in her short existence. Perhaps her wandering would lead her to the wolf that needed her guidance the most.
